I'm going to start by saying that I don't love this look! Whatever possessed me to buy this cardigan last month I don't know!! Do you ever look at yourself in the fitting room mirror and love how something looks on you, then you wear it and only notice you don't like the look until someone takes your picture? Well, this is what happened here. I found this sweater at TJ Maxx by Rachel Zoe. It is soooo soft and I love the knitted pattern plus I love the color (even though this fall Rust Colored Sweaters are everywhere instead of this reddish-orange.) But now that I'm seeing myself wearing it, I don't think it looks good on me. And of course I no longer have the tags or receipt so I can no longer return it. 

But since the pictures were taken I decided to post them anyway. Maybe it's what I am wearing this sweater with that makes me not like this outfit....
